## Onboarding: Upstream Circuit Breaker — Tollgate Service

The Tollgate service wraps all calls to the Mercanto pricing API in a circuit breaker. Thresholds (5 failures per 30s window) are defined in breaker.yaml and audited quarterly. The breaker's health probe authenticates to Mercanto independently of request traffic, so its env file must include the following credential line:

secret setting of kageg-bawep: RELAY_SECRET5=3c3b0

// MAX_DRAIN_WINDOW_SECS controls how long the Ledgerline billing worker
// waits for in-flight invoices to settle during a blue-green swap.
// During cutover, the green fleet takes new jobs while blue drains;
// anything unfinished after this window is requeued, not dropped.
// Lowering it speeds deploys but risks duplicate invoice retries,
// so keep it aligned with the reconciler's dedupe horizon.
// Each swap stamps its token on the line below for audit.

session token of kahog-bahif = htk9_f63daec35

Handover note — to incoming Director, from outgoing Director, Larkspan Instruments. The Meridel launch plan is at stage three: pricing locked, channel briefings scheduled for the Ostbridge and Calverton regions, and packaging approvals pending one final review. Watch the retail training timeline closely; it slipped twice under my watch. Budget variance sits within tolerance but margins tighten if the promo window extends. All supporting files are in the launch folder. One confidential item for your eyes follows below.

confidential, kahop-yahap: Project Weniel slips by six weeks because of the staffing delay.

The Tillfort load suite drives the full checkout flow — cart, payment authorization, and confirmation — against the staging stack. Ramp profiles are deliberately conservative: the payment simulator throttles hard past its ceiling, and exceeding it produces misleading latency numbers rather than useful headroom data. Before a release sign-off run, confirm the stage environment is scaled to the standard profile and that no other suite shares the window. The ramp rates and concurrency ceilings used for sign-off are defined below.

tuning table, kawep-tawif:
CAPS = {
    "olidor": 80,
    "belion": 7,
    "quenys": 225,
    "druox": 839,
    "fraath": 482,
}